The Philippine Army’s 47th Infantry Battalion stationed in Mabinay, Negros Oriental has a new commander, Lt. Col. Dennis Martinez.

Martinez was formally installed by Maj. Gen. Michael Samson, 3rd Infantry Division commander, as the acting 47IB commander on June 16.

He succeeded Lt. Col. Magno Mapalad, who is up for another position in the Philippine Army.

Samson conferred the Military Merit Medal on Mapalad in recognition of his meritorious service as 47IB commander for two years.

In his speech during the turnover rites, Mapalad lauded the cooperation of the men and women of 47IB for their achievements, both in combat and community engagements, during his tenure as the battalion commander.

For his part, Martinez vowed to continue upholding the values and mission of 47IB by leading the infantry unit that is respected, trusted, and feared by those who threaten peace. | GB
